What companies run services between India Gate, Delhi, India and Rajendra Place, Delhi, India?

Delhi Transport Corporation (DTC) operates a bus from Baroda House to RAJENDER PLACE station every 20 minutes. Tickets cost ₹10–45 and the journey takes 29 min. Alternatively, Delhi Metro operates a subway from Mandi House to Patel Nagar every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₹27–40 and the journey takes 17 min.
